This article explains the molar mass of co2, its key properties, and how it connects to everyday life and chemical industry applications Carbon has a molar mass of 12.0107 g/mol and oxygen has a molar mass of 15.9994 g/mol Multiplying these values to reflect the proportions in a single molecule of carbon dioxide gives us
12.0107+15.9994 (2) = 44.01 g/mol So, the molar mass of carbon dioxide is 44.01 g/mol. The molar mass of carbon dioxide (co 2) is calculated by adding the molar mass of one carbon atom (c) and two oxygen atoms (o 2) The molar mass of carbon (c) is approximately 12.01 g/mol, and the molar mass of oxygen (o) is approximately 16.00 g/mol.
